ASU GOLF SELECTED TO NCAA DIVISION II REGIONAL

Golden Rams Ready for Post Season Play

INDIANAPOLIS---On the heels of their second consecutive SIAC title, Albany State University will be one of the 80 teams participating in regional competition of the 2018 NCAA Division II Men's Golf Championships.
 
Additionally, 32 student-athletes will compete as individuals during regional play which will take place May 7-9. This will be the second straight season the Golden Rams, whose program was founded two seasons ago, will be playing in the NCAA post season.
 
Ranked at number ten in the South/Southeast, ASU will compete in the regional hosted by Lenoir-Rhyne University at Rock Barn Country Club in Conover, North Carolina
 
At a minimum, the top three teams and the top two student-athletes not with a team from each regional (regardless of region) will advance to the finals May 21-25, at the Robert Trent Jones Golf Trail at the Shoals, Fighting Joe Course in Muscle Shoals, Alabama. The remaining eight team berths will be allocated based on the regions represented in the prior year's head-to-head medal play portion of the championships, with the maximum number of teams from a given region capped at seven.
